Tring Athletic currently lead the way in the Spartan South Midlands League Premier Division with six wins and just one defeat from their seven games played scoring a healthy 24 goals (3.43 goals per game) and letting in just 7. Their defeat came on the opening day of the season at home to Colney Heath who won 1-2 at The Grass Roots Stadium. Colney Heath have won all four of their games played so far but only have scored 9 goals (2.25 GPG) letting in 3 goals. 

Two teams who transferred from the United Counties League Premier Division are handily placed in 2nd and 3rd positions. Newport Pagnell Town finished 8th with Eynesbury Rovers in 6th in last season's UCL Premier. 

Arlesey Town and Colney Heath are the two sides left without a defeat. Arlesey Town won their game on the opening day of the season but have since drawn 1-1, 3-3, 1-1 and 1-1. Their next game is at home to Tring Athletic on Saturday afternoon. 

Leighton Town and North Greenford United are the two sides yet to win a game. Greenford got their first point at home to Arlesey Town on Saturday. Ironically Leighton's only point also came in a draw away at Arlesey Town. 

Potton United have conceded 22 goals in their seven games played including a 5-1 defeat to Tring Athletic and 6-0 to Newport Pagnell Town. 

Leon Lobjoit, who has played as a professional at both QPR (2015/16) and Northampton Town (17/18), has made a phenomenal start to his season with Newport Pagnell Town. He has played four league games and scored ten goals including five against Potton United. Jim Burnside, who signed for NPT from Potton United over the summer, has also made a good goalscoring start to the season netting seven times in five games.
